Поиск  Пользователи  Правила 
Закрыть
Логин:
Пароль:
Забыли свой пароль?
Регистрация
Войти
 
Страницы: 1
RSS
Формулы массивов и операторы И, ИЛИ, операторы в ФМ не работают
 
Всем добрый день!!!
Кто-нибудь сталкивался и может решил такую проблему.
Есть формула массивов, где внутри проверяется множество условий "если". Получается очень громоздко через вложенные друг в друга "если".

Пример:

{=МИН(ЕСЛИ(price[Период]=H129;ЕСЛИ(price[Модель]=$C$5;price[Прайс];"--")))}

В данном случае price это имя динамической таблицы.
На самом деле вложенных "если" много, хотелось бы оптимизировать, вроде:

{=МИН(ЕСЛИ(И(price[Период]=H129;price[Модель]=$C$5);price[Прайс];"--")))}

В общем нужно записать через "И".


ПРОБЛЕМА В ТОМ, ЧТО ПОЧЕМУ ТО ОПЕРАТОР "И" В ДАННОМ СЛУЧАЕ С ФОРМУЛАМИ МАССИВОВ НЕ РАБОТАЕТ.
 
sapfeiros, оператор И в массивах не работает его аналог для массива * если((условие)*(условие);Диапазон) или если(условие;если(условие;Диапазон))
Лень двигатель прогресса, доказано!!!
 
Поправка: операторы И, ИЛИ в формулах массивов могут работать, но не при формировании массива.
Например работает:
=И(формула массива)
Страницы: 1
Читают тему (гостей: 1)